- Who says Jesus is God? King David called him God Matt 22:43-45
- Isaiah called Him God Isa 7:14, 9:6
- Jeremiah called him God Jer 23:5-6
- Matthew called him God Matt 1:23
- Jesus called himself God John 5:17-18,8:58-59,, 10:30-33, Rev 1:8
- Angels called him God Luke 2:11
- John called him God John 1:1, 1John 3:16, 5:20
- A blind man called him God John 9:35-38
- Thomas called him God John 20:28
- Peter called him God Acts 10:34-36
- Paul called him God Acts 20:28, Phil 2:5-6, 1Tim 3:16, Tit 2:13
- God the Father called him God Heb 1:8-10
16 For in him all things were created: things in heaven and on earth, visible and invisible, whether thrones or powers or rulers or authorities; all things have been created through him and for him.
Creation came out of him, but this is not to say he birthed it like a child, and it is a part of him and that creation can claim a portion of divinity simply by being. The definition of Gods traits exemplifies his measure of control. He says what is holy. It is not holy unless he who is holy deems it as holy. This is not limited to the known world but also the unseen the unseeable. Notice the following hierarchical line up. This is not limited to the president down to community leaders, no this is the very offices of spiritual control & structure Paul declares that not only did Yeshua create it, but he made it for himself. His possession, for his purpose not the purposes of thrones, powers, rulers or authorities. These are the spiritual offices referenced in Ephesians 6 that were created by God, but some of them went astray and who we wrestle against rather than mankind. It was created for him, for his purpose. But Paul is not the only to declare this.
